What is 10003.mfc140.dll?

A DLL (Dynamic Link Library) file is a type of file that contains code and data that can be used by multiple programs at the same time. It helps programs run faster and use less memory by sharing resources. Specifically, 10003.mfc140.dll is a DLL file that is part of the Microsoft Foundation Class (MFC) library, which provides a set of pre-written code for building Windows applications.

DLL files, despite their significant role in system functionality, can sometimes trigger system error messages. The subsequent list features some the most common DLL error messages that users may encounter.

  • 10003.mfc140.dll could not be loaded: This error signifies that the system encountered an issue while trying to load the DLL file. Possible reasons include the DLL being missing, the presence of an outdated version, or conflicts with other DLL files in the system.
  • 10003.mfc140.dll Access Violation: The error signifies that an operation attempted to access a protected portion of memory associated with the 10003.mfc140.dll. This could happen due to improper coding, software incompatibilities, or memory-related issues.
  • 10003.mfc140.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error typically signifies that the DLL file may be incompatible with your version of Windows, or it's corrupted. It can also occur if you're trying to run a DLL file meant for a different system architecture (for instance, a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system).
  • 10003.mfc140.dll not found: This indicates that the application you're trying to run is looking for a specific DLL file that it can't locate. This could be due to the DLL file being missing, corrupted, or incorrectly installed.
  • This application failed to start because 10003.mfc140.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This message suggests that the application is trying to run a DLL file that it can't locate, which may be due to deletion or displacement of the DLL file. Reinstallation could potentially restore the necessary DLL file to its correct location.
